    I Currently use it on both of my computers, it can take a little getting used to but once you understand the basics its great. Its nice being able to have the desktop do what I want it to do.

    And endo if you think that it bloats windoze more, well than, well I can't think of a way to say what I want to without it sounding like a flame. It drasticly reduces the memory usage, on my XP box it takes about half the memory that explorer does

    It's a shell replacement for Explorer.exe

    Hard to explain farther than that, but basically it takes the Windows GUI that you know, and can change it around completely. I'm using SharpE now... taking a bit of getting used too. All my standard shorcuts are gone.
